Finance Review — Project Larkspine. Target: Quollet Systems. Revenue steady, margins thin, debt manageable. Valuation range agreed internally; diligence closes next month. Branch managers: no client communication until sign-off. Expect integration briefings in Q3 if terms hold. Overlap in the Merrow Bay branches is under review. The strategic rationale is summarized in the note below.

management briefing: The pricing group signed off on a budget of $40.7 million for Project Holath. The renewal with Holethax Holdings closes at $35.8 million a year, 63 percent above the last contract.

**Ticket #4412: Receipt mailer vault sealed**

Plugin authors: the Givewren donation-receipt mailer cannot render templates because its credential vault sealed itself after three failed unlock attempts during last night's deploy. Receipts are queued, not lost. Please pause any plugin releases that touch the mailer API until we reopen it. To unseal locally for testing, enter the passphrase provided below.

recovery phrase for bawif-fajef: gorwyn-ulawyn-rusvan-druius-holius-julael-ulaix

Ticket: BranchSweep bot deleted two active branches on the Quillfen repo Tuesday. Root cause: staleness check ignores draft PRs. Fix merged, bot paused until Rella confirms the allowlist. For the sync: no data loss, restores complete. The offending run is identified by the build token below.

session token of kahag-bawip = htk6_729d08

## Changelog — BounceHerder 3.2.0

Changed defaults: soft bounces are now retried four times (previously six) before quarantine, and the suppression-list TTL drops from 90 to 30 days. Hard bounces route straight to the dead-letter queue, matching what the Marlowe team already runs in staging. Please review the retry backoff curve carefully. The full effective configuration after this change is as follows.

config for kadug-yahop:
quenwyn:
  pin: 2459
  metrics_host: metrics.quenwyn.lumicsys.internal
  tenant: julax
  seal: seal_0d5ead96